The ADS62P28IRGCR is a high-performance, dual-channel analog-to-digital converter (ADC) developed by Texas Instruments. This ADC is designed to meet the rigorous demands of a wide range of applications, including communications, test equipment, and advanced imaging systems. With its impressive sampling rate and resolution, the ADS62P28IRGCR is an ideal choice for professionals seeking reliability and precision in their data conversion processes.
Key Features
- High-Speed Performance: The ADS62P28IRGCR boasts a 12-bit resolution with a maximum sampling rate of 125 MSPS (mega samples per second), ensuring accurate and rapid data acquisition.
- Dual-Channel Operation: Equipped with two ADC channels, this component allows for simultaneous sampling, which is critical for applications that require synchronized data from multiple sources.
- Low Power Consumption: Despite its high-speed capabilities, the ADS62P28IRGCR is designed for efficiency, with a low power consumption that makes it suitable for portable and battery-operated devices.
- Flexible Interface: The device features a DDR LVDS (Double Data Rate Low-Voltage Differential Signaling) output interface, which provides high-speed data transfer with reduced noise and improved signal integrity.
- Integrated Features: The ADC includes an internal voltage reference and an on-chip buffer, simplifying system design and reducing the need for external components.
